#EEBE76 Hex color

#EEBE76

The hexadecimal color code #EEBE76 corresponds to the code RGB( 238, 190, 118 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,93 level), green (at 0,75 level) and blue (at 0,46 level). Its brightness is 69% and its saturation is 77%. It is composed of red at 43%, green at 34% and blue at 21%.
